WebApr 20, 2016 · Diameter Inch is the unit of measurement for pipewelds. If you have a particular spool that will have 7 joints, the total inch-dia for the welds of that spool will be :(diameter of the pipe/fitting x 7). For example, a 6" spool with 7 joints would have a total inch-dia of 6 x 7 = 42 inch dia. WebJul 19, 2012 · What is the definition of dia inch of welding? This is used differently in different countries. But generally, if a welder is contracted to do say 100 weld joints, of a 1" pipe, then the total work involved is 100" dia welding work. If 100 weld joints of a 2" pipe is 200 weld work and so on.
